Favicons are small but crucial elements of web design that help users identify and remember your website. In 2025, with the diverse ecosystem of browsers, devices, and platforms, creating the perfect favicon requires more consideration than ever before. This comprehensive guide will walk you through everything you need to know.
What is a Favicon?
A favicon (short for "favorite icon") is a small image that represents your website. It appears in:
- Browser tabs next to your page title
- Bookmarks and favorites lists
- Browser history
- Desktop shortcuts (when users save your site to desktop)
- Mobile home screen icons (when users add your site to their home screen)
Essential Favicon Sizes for 2025
Modern web development requires multiple favicon sizes to ensure your icon looks perfect across all devices and contexts:
Core Sizes (Minimum Required)
- 16x16 pixels - Browser tabs, bookmarks
- 32x32 pixels - Taskbar shortcuts, Windows desktop
- 48x48 pixels - Windows desktop icons
Extended Sizes (Recommended)
- 96x96 pixels - Android Chrome home screen
- 180x180 pixels - Apple Touch Icon
- 192x192 pixels - Android Chrome high-DPI
- 512x512 pixels - Progressive Web Apps
Step-by-Step Favicon Creation
Step 1: Design Your Icon
Start with a square canvas and create your design at the largest size you'll need (typically 512x512 or 1024x1024 pixels):
- Keep the design simple and recognizable
- Use bold colors and clear shapes
- Avoid fine details that won't be visible at small sizes
- Ensure good contrast against light and dark backgrounds
Step 2: Convert to ICO Format
Use our Free ICO Converter to create your favicon:
- Upload your high-resolution image (PNG or JPG)
- Select the appropriate size (16x16 for basic favicons)
- Download the generated ICO file
- Rename it to "favicon.ico"
Step 3: Implement in Your Website
Add the favicon to your website by placing the favicon.ico file in your root directory and adding these HTML tags:
<link rel="icon" href="/favicon.ico" type="image/x-icon">
<link rel="shortcut icon" href="/favicon.ico" type="image/x-icon">
Advanced Favicon Implementation
Multi-Size ICO Files
For the best compatibility, create an ICO file that contains multiple sizes. This allows browsers to choose the most appropriate size for each context.
PNG Alternatives
Modern browsers also support PNG favicons, which can offer better compression for complex designs:
<link rel="icon" type="image/png" sizes="32x32" href="/favicon-32x32.png">
<link rel="icon" type="image/png" sizes="16x16" href="/favicon-16x16.png">
Apple Touch Icons
For iOS devices, add Apple Touch Icons:
<link rel="apple-touch-icon" sizes="180x180" href="/apple-touch-icon.png">
Common Favicon Mistakes to Avoid
- Too Complex Design: Details disappear at small sizes
- Wrong File Format: Not all browsers support all formats
- Missing Sizes: Icon appears blurry on some devices
- Poor Contrast: Icon invisible on certain backgrounds
- Incorrect Path: Favicon doesn't load properly
- Outdated Implementation: Missing modern requirements
Testing Your Favicon
After implementing your favicon, test it across different platforms:
- Multiple browsers (Chrome, Firefox, Safari, Edge)
- Different devices (desktop, tablet, mobile)
- Various contexts (tabs, bookmarks, shortcuts)
- Light and dark browser themes
Favicon SEO Benefits
A well-designed favicon contributes to your website's SEO and user experience:
- Brand Recognition: Users easily identify your site in tabs and bookmarks
- Professional Appearance: Shows attention to detail
- Improved CTR: Distinctive icons can increase click-through rates
- Search Results: May appear in search results on some platforms
Ready to Create Your Perfect Favicon?
Use our free ICO converter to create professional favicons that work everywhere.
Convert Your Image to ICO